How to connect to multiple datasets in my workspace from PowerBI desktop?

Hello people, 

 

I have created several datasets in My Workspace by connecting directly to Azure Monitor Logs (I think they are live connection). I try to make a dashboard on the PowerBI desktop by connecting to all the datasets but after I connected to one via 'Get data' -> 'Power BI datasets', all options turn grey and I can not connect to the other ones. Do someone know if it is even possible to create a dashboard with several datasets in such a case? 

 

This is what the PowerBI desktop turned to after connected to one dataset from Power BI datasets:

Hi, @Yiyi 

 

you can only establish a connection to one dataset per report in Power BI Desktop. Once you connect to one dataset, the other options indeed become grayed out.

 

how about using a dataflow? 

As your data is in multiple sources and you want to create a single dataset, consider using Power BI Dataflows.

 

or try using the composite model feature. 

 

or how about using PBI service? If you're creating a dashboard (as opposed to a report), and your datasets are in the Power BI service, then you can pull in visuals from multiple different reports (which can be based on different datasets) into a single dashboard.
